A new research reveals the compound conolidine, found in the pinwheel flower, only binds to one particular scavenger receptor.

Most recently, it has been discovered that conolidine and the above derivatives act about the atypical chemokine receptor 3 (ACKR3. Expressed in similar regions as classical opioid receptors, it binds to some big selection of endogenous opioids. Unlike most opioid receptors, this receptor functions to be a scavenger and isn't going to activate a second messenger technique (59). As reviewed by Meyrath et al., this also indicated a doable link among these receptors and also the endogenous opiate program (59). This research ultimately determined that the ACKR3 receptor didn't create any G protein signal reaction by measuring and acquiring no mini G protein interactions, contrary to classical opiate receptors, which recruit these proteins for signaling.

We demonstrated that, in distinction to classical opioid receptors, ACKR3 isn't going to set off classical G protein signaling and is not modulated through the classical prescription or analgesic opioids, which include mor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ists like naloxone. Alternatively, we recognized that LIH383, an ACKR3-selective subnanomolar competitor peptide, stops ACKR3’s detrimental regulatory perform on opioid peptides in an ex vivo rat Mind design and potentiates their action in direction of classical opioid receptors.
